Structural Anomalies and Visual Flaws in Synthetic Portraits

Generated imagery frequently betrays its artificial origin through subtle structural errors that casual viewers often overlook during rapid swiping. Generative models struggle with complex physical symmetry, leading to asymmetrical earrings, distorted eyeglasses frames, or mismatched clothing patterns across shoulder lines. Background elements in travel headshots offer fertile ground for detection, as generative tools frequently warp distant architecture, melt text on signs, or create impossible geometric perspectives. When examining a profile picture, scrutinize the hairline, teeth alignment, and earlobes for unnatural blending or smooth painterly textures that lack authentic skin pores. Furthermore, lighting inconsistencies between the subject and the exotic vacation backdrop often reveal that a stock background was merged behind a synthesized face using deep learning tools.

Behavioral Patterns and Conversation Traps of Chatfishing Operations

Beyond visual artifacts, automated dating profiles display predictable behavioral signatures designed to transition victims away from official platform security environments. Operators behind these synthetic personas typically push for an immediate migration to encrypted messaging apps like WhatsApp or Telegram within the first few message exchanges. The conversation rhythm often feels robotic or overly polished, featuring flawless grammar alongside sudden, jarring shifts in narrative tone or personal backstory. When asked to verify their identity through an unscripted video call or a specific real-time pose, these accounts invariably present technical excuses such as broken cameras or poor cellular reception in remote travel destinations. Recognizing these conversation vectors prevents prolonged emotional investment in entities that exist solely as server-side automation scripts designed for financial extortion.

## The Role of Reverse Image Search and Metadata Analysis

Executing a reverse image search remains one of the most reliable technical safeguards against synthetic identity fraud on dating networks. Many fraudulent operators reuse promotional images from stock photography websites, lifestyle blogs, or compromised social media accounts belonging to real individuals. Uploading a suspect travel headshot into advanced search engines can instantly expose whether the same face appears across multiple commercial domains under different names. Additionally, examining the digital metadata of downloaded profile images often reveals missing camera EXIF data or resolution signatures tied to specific rendering engines like Midjourney or Stable Diffusion. While sophisticated scammers strip metadata before uploading, the absence of standard smartphone capture parameters serves as an immediate red flag for technical analysts.

Psychological Vulnerabilities Targeted by Synthetic Scammers

Fraudulent actors specifically target individuals seeking romance while traveling or those fascinated by expatriate lifestyles and cross-cultural relationships. By framing the synthetic persona as an international consultant, traveling physician, or digital nomad, scammers establish a plausible narrative for why they cannot meet in person immediately. This emotional priming exploits the natural empathy of dating app users, who feel inclined to offer patience and understanding regarding geographic distance and hectic travel schedules. Security agencies emphasize that romance fraudsters spend weeks nurturing a digital relationship before introducing fraudulent investment schemes, cryptocurrency opportunities, or urgent requests for travel money. Maintaining healthy skepticism toward individuals who display extreme physical perfection combined with complex international travel itineraries is essential for financial self-defense.

Practical Steps for Securing Your Dating App Experience

Protecting oneself against generative deception requires a disciplined approach to platform engagement and personal data hygiene. Users should restrict personal identifying information, such as workplace names, home addresses, and social media handles, until physical meetings or verified video calls have occurred. Utilizing dating applications that integrate native biometric verification badges provides an additional layer of security, though bad actors occasionally compromise even verified tiers. If a profile exhibits excessive aesthetic perfection combined with generic travel narratives, ending the interaction immediately saves time and eliminates exposure to advanced social engineering tactics. Cybersecurity guidelines recommend reporting suspicious accounts directly to platform moderators to help purge automated bot networks from the broader digital dating ecosystem.
